The North Node Arc
Every immersion follows a clear arc. Four phases designed to ensure that what unfolds in the experience continues to unfold beyond it.
01 | Preparation
The work begins before you arrive. Through a private preparation conversation, we establish clarity of intention, readiness, and the psychological and practical groundwork that allows for genuine openness. What you bring into the experience shapes what becomes possible within it.
02 | Exploration
Held with structure, care, and respect for the territory being entered. Through contemplative practice, guided inquiry, and responsible engagement with non-ordinary states, participants are supported in moving beyond familiar patterns of thought and perception into expanded awareness.
03 | Breakthrough
A breakthrough is not given. It is arrived at. As awareness deepens, participants often experience meaningful shifts in how they see themselves, their work, and the patterns shaping both. What emerges is different for each person. What remains consistent is the clarity with which it arrives.
04 | Integration
Integration is where transformation lives. Over four weeks of guided support, participants translate what emerged into how they think, create, lead, and live. This phase determines whether the experience becomes a memory or a turning point.
